The Storm Prediction Center is introducing a new tool called the “conditional intensity index” to its severe weather outlooks, starting Tuesday. This blog post explains what the index is, why it matters for forecasting and public safety, and how it fits into broader modernization efforts by the National Weather Service.
The goal is to help emergency managers, media, and the public better understand not just where severe weather is likely, but how intense it could be and what that means for protective actions.
What is the conditional intensity index?
The conditional intensity index is designed to estimate how strong a storm could become, adding a second layer to the existing probability maps that already guide severe weather forecasts.
Traditionally, SPC outlooks focused on the likelihood that severe storms or tornadoes would affect a given area, producing a clear bull’s-eye pattern of risk.
The new index layers intensity information on top of probability, offering a more nuanced view: forecasters can convey not only where storms are likely, but also how damaging they could be.
This approach aims to improve public understanding and assist decision-making in the hours leading up to severe-weather events, particularly when high-risk storms are possible.

Impact on risk communication and public safety
For emergency managers, media outlets, and the general public, the conditional intensity index could change how protective actions are prioritized.
The added layer of information is intended to help decision-makers focus resources and warnings on the most actionable threats, potentially reducing injuries and property damage when severe weather events unfold.
Communication during severe-weather events has long relied on translating meteorological data into practical guidance.
The intensity index supports this goal by turning abstract probabilities into tangible consequences that communities can prep for in advance, such as securing assets, reviewing shelter plans, and implementing emergency procedures in the face of potentially damaging storms.
Practical implications for communities
- Better prioritization: Officials can identify where severe weather could be most damaging and allocate resources accordingly.
- More targeted messaging: Media and public-safety channels can issue more precise updates tailored to expected intensity, not just likelihood.
- Enhanced preparedness actions: Schools, businesses, and emergency managers can adjust drill schedules and response plans based on anticipated damage potential.
- Public understanding: Clearer explanations of risk help residents make timely decisions about seeking shelter and protecting property.
